BANGALORE, INDIA: There are no surprises as far as the most future ready Users' Choice brand is concerned here.
We did this survey to analyze the usage of different versions of Windows and Linux in enterprises. The interesting thing is that Windows XP still remains the darling of most enterprises, even though Vista has been around for quite some time now.
XP remains as the most future ready brand as of now, till the time Microsoft decides to phase it out at least. This doesn't come as a big surprise because XP still enjoys the highest ownership in most enterprises.
Linux continues to remain the third most future ready, with RedHat and SuSe as the only two choices amongst enterprises.
Vista however, is gaining popularity, and currently enjoys the highest brand persuasion and pull. Interestingly, RedHat Linux is at the number two spot on both these aspects, followed by XP.
Brand loyalty is the strongest amongst Linux users. 89 percent of existing users of RedHat Linux said they're likely to continue using it in the future also.
XP has the next highest brand loyalty at 61 percent, with another 25 percent likely to switch to another OS, mostly to Vista. On the other hand, Windows Vista brand loyalty isn't very promising. 22 percent of its existing users said they're likely to continue using it, while another 22 percent of the CIOs said that they're likely to switch, and even more interestingly, all of them said they're likely to shift back to XP!
